Kreider Traded to Ducks as Rangers Rebuild

Updated June 12, 2025

Chris Kreider’s tenure with ​the New York Rangers has ended. The veteran winger is joining the Anaheim Ducks after waiving⁣ his no-trade clause, paving the‌ way ​for the Rangers⁣ to ‌trade him, both teams announced‌ Thursday. The⁢ move gives the Ducks ⁣a proven scorer ​and⁢ the​ Rangers needed cap adaptability.

In return, the Rangers recieve prospect Carey⁢ Terrance and a third-round draft pick originally belonging to​ the Toronto maple Leafs.Anaheim ‍also gets back a fourth-round ⁢pick previously sent to New York in ⁣the Jacob Trouba trade⁣ last⁤ December.

Kreider,34,spent his entire⁤ 13-year NHL career with the Rangers after being drafted in the first round⁣ in 2009. He holds the franchise record ​for playoff goals, ‍power-play goals, and game-winning goals, amassing 326⁢ goals and⁢ 582 points in 883 regular-season ⁤games.

Ducks General manager Pat Verbeek​ lauded Kreider’s attributes. “Chris Kreider is the type of player we were looking to add this offseason,” Verbeek said. “He‍ has size, speed and is a clutch performer ⁢that elevates his game ‍in big moments. Chris‌ also upgrades both ⁢of our special teams units, something we really needed to address.”

The Ducks will assume ⁣the remaining two years of kreider’s $6.5 million​ annual contract.‌ For the ⁣Rangers, the trade frees ‍up cap space‌ as they head into free agency July ‌1. General Manager Chris ‍Drury has been actively reshaping the⁢ roster after the team ‌missed ⁤the playoffs, a⁣ process ⁣that began with the‌ earlier trade of Trouba.

Drury acknowledged‌ Kreider’s contributions to the ​organization. “We​ want to ⁤thank Chris Kreider for all of his contributions to the Rangers ‍organization over his stellar career,” Drury said. “Chris has been an integral part of some of‍ the most iconic moments in rangers history… ⁤Chris will always be a Ranger and we wish him and his family all the best.”

Terrance,20,a second-round pick ⁢by Anaheim in 2023,tallied 20 goals and 19 assists​ as captain of ⁢the Erie⁢ Otters in the OHL this past season.He also won‌ consecutive world​ junior‍ championship gold medals with ⁤Team USA in 2024 and 2025. The young center addresses a key ⁤organizational need for⁤ the ⁤Rangers.

What’s⁤ next

The Ducks, under coach joel Quenneville, aim⁣ to ⁣return to the playoffs for the first time since 2018. The Rangers, meanwhile, are⁤ expected to remain active in the‍ trade market and free ​agency as​ they ​continue their ‍roster overhaul.
